You would be made very welcome, we meet at the pedlar cafe in Keswick every Tuesday at 1830, I should say we are a very hospitable bunch, although the riding is not regarded as shall we say blue, be prepared four an hours carrying,and 15-20 miles, don't bother with the lycra, a hip flask and a very good jacket along with the usual mtb attire is essential.

free counselling is provided at the Bank tavern pub at about 10pm if everyone gets back in one piece.

see you there,oh nearly forgot, Its flipping good fun too. 😉

Just checking the map and it looks like along new lands pass, up to the top of Robinson, along to dale head, high spy cairn, maiden moor and down from there.

The difference between mountain biking in the north and South is stark. I wouldn't be riding my 100mm travel rockhopper round these parts for long.
